Your problem is not the same issue I was having, but maybe it would be fixed by the same thing I did.
1. Browse to "C:\Users\<YourUserName>\AppData\Roaming" in Windows Explorer.
2. Rename the "Apple Computer" folder to "Apple Computer-old".
3. Start iTunes
4. Close iTunes
5. Copy the file "iTunesPrefs.xml" from "C:\Users\<YourUserName>\AppData\Roaming\Apple Computer-old\iTunes"
6. Paste the old "iTunesPrefs.xml" into the new "Apple Computer\iTunes" folder iTunes just created (not the one you renamed) under "C:\Users\<YourUserName>\AppData\Roaming\Apple Computer-old\iTunes"
7. Overwrite the new iTunesPrefs.xml with your old copy of the file.
If you don't care about losing your iTunes preferences then you can just do step 2. You can always go back and grab things from the old folder later if you realize you wanted to have your EQ settings, individual track gains, etc...

HOWEVER, after some trial and error, I found a weird little workaround. It seems like the crash is happening upon the initial attempt by Itunes to connect to the Itunes store. Here's what I did:
1. After opening Itunes (and the initial opening event is so that Itunes tries to connect to Itunes Store -- this will happen if the last page you were on the last time you closed Itunes was Itunes Store), QUICKLY click on "Music" (or any other "offline" library) on the left upper pane of Itunes. This will take you to your Music library and Itunes will STOP trying to connect automatically to Itunes store. So now, Itunes is open at least. Note: Others have mentioned correctly that if you open Itunes with your internet connection off, it will at least allow you to open Itunes b/c Itunes doesn't try to open Itunes Store if you're offline. My workaround accomplishes the same thing while still being connected to the internet.
2. Now, if you now click on "Itunes Store" directly, it WILL CRASH as per usual.
3. Instead, click on "Purchased" which is directly under "Itunes Store". Click ok to the pop-up. Then, on the bottom right of the screen, click on "Download Previous Purchases". This will open the previous purchases page which is actually WITHIN the Itunes store. If you look at the left pane, Itunes Store will now actually be highlighted. You're now in the Itunes store.. just via the "sidedoor" if you will. You will also now see all the usual Itunes Store categories along the top of this page like the Home Icon, music, movies, tv, apps, etc. etc. Click on the Home Icon (music, movies, whatever) and VOILA, it will open Itunes store without crashing!
4. Now that you're "in", you can jump around freely during THIS session. IE, you can freely go back and forth from looking at your left-pane offline music library, movies, apps, whatever.. and click on Itunes Store in the left pane and Itunes will not crash... you know, how Itunes normally works!
5. When you're done using Itunes just make sure the last screen you use before you close Itunes is "Music" or some such. That way, you won't have to do the "quickly hit Music" the next time you use Itunes. It will automatically just go to the offline Music library and not try to access the Itunes Store. Then, just repeat step 3 and you'll be "in" again.

I'm also getting the error message when trying to update quicktime from the help menu here https://discussions.apple.com/message/19392457#19392457.Did not get any responses - so did some digging and found the answer myself in other discussions.
Close your iTunes,
Go to command Prompt -
(Win 7/Vista)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ES, right mouse click "Command Prompt", choose "Run as Administrator".
(Win XP SP2 & above) - START/ALL PROGRAMS/ACCESSORIES/Command Prompt
In the "Command Prompt" screen, type in
netsh winsock reset
Hit "ENTER" key
Restart your computer.
If you do get a prompt after restart windows to remap LSP, just click NO.
Now launch your iTunes and see if it is working now.
